Output ec6677f97eed88129e40de1d19182590f28f89de1d362b1915d4ab8bc1380244:3

value
763716
script pubkey
OP_0 OP_PUSHBYTES_20 c454b41f20f78dc8853f94a813376de17d37f5da
address
bc1qc32tg8eq77xu3pfljj5pxdmdu97n0aw6kls2j8
transaction
ec6677f97eed88129e40de1d19182590f28f89de1d362b1915d4ab8bc1380244
confirmations
145393
spent
false

1 Sat Range